(NEW YORK) — Millions of Americans have traded conventional work wardrobes for loungewear in the almost two years of working remotely throughout the pandemic.
Now, as firms talk about return-to-workplace plans, many individuals are additionally rethinking what their submit-pandemic workwear may appear like. Will conventional “work vs. weekend” wardrobes develop into a factor of the previous after the pandemic?
“The lines between work and weekend have been blurring for decades,” Deirdre Clemente, professor of fashion historical past at the University of Nevada Las Vegas, informed “Good Morning America.” “This transition, [due to the pandemic] has certainly been faster since business casual became the standard for workplace attire in the early 2000s. So what we view as pandemic dress standards have actually been coming slowly for quite some time.”
“Dress standards change as American culture changes,” she added. “The pandemic has put many aspects of our lives into sharp focus.”

As the development of informal workwear was accelerated by the pandemic, fashion retailers have additionally needed to adapt to strike a stability between consolation and polished attire.
Executives at males’s fashion model Suitsupply, recognized for offering a big selection of stylish work-prepared suiting in addition to informal put on, seen their prospects have not too long ago began to gravitate towards relaxed kinds.
“There is a sort of hybrid composition to an outfit happening at the moment,” Suitsupply CEO & founder Fokke de Jong informed “GMA.” “We’re seeing suits come back big time and people are using alternative layers underneath to dress them down — we call it ‘elevated casual.’”
“We’re meeting this movement with smart crossover pieces like knitted suits and dressy trousers with casual details like drawstring closures and elastic waistbands,” he mentioned. Jong additionally factors out objects comparable to shirt-jackets working properly for a extra relaxed workplace setting, whereas cotton-cashmere sweatsuits and pure cashmere hoodies brings a extra refined contact to leisurewear — making them preferrred for a house workplace.
Alternatively, athleisure attire manufacturers, comparable to Lululemon, have discovered methods to completely lean into their present choices primarily based on elevated buyer demand.
Lululemon’s newest 11-market international examine survey of male members discovered a connection between consolation and confidence. Eight in 10 millennial males mentioned carry out higher at work when they’re dressed comfortably and near 9 in 10 would love their employer to loosen up dress code guidelines, based on their survey.
“The data provides a long-overdue recognition that professional workwear can and should be functional, versatile, and comfortable — and when it is all three, it can positively affect performance, confidence and more,” mentioned Lululemon chief product officer Sun Choe in a press release.

While consultants say it’s tough to substantiate the lasting energy of the pandemic consolation development, Clemente says that submit-pandemic work wardrobes can be extra versatile and individualized.
“Many things that mattered so much before have less meaning now, she said. “Our clothes will come to reflect these new social standards, that’s how fashion works.”
“Some people will choose a more formal attire, for a while at least,” Clemente added. “Others will just walk in as if they were still working out of their spare bedroom.”
“More than any other time in human history, we have a vast array of wardrobe choices.”
